South Carolina ETV Provides Complete Live Convention Coverage

SCETV provides primetime gavel-to-gavel coverage of news-worthy events of both the Republican and Democratic National Conventions, part of PBS Convention Coverage: A NewsHour Special Report. Award-winning political journalists Judy Woodruff and Gwen Ifill co-anchor live broadcast coverage from the PBS Skybox at the Republican National Convention in Tampa, Florida (August 27 – 30), and from the Democratic National Convention in Charlotte, North Carolina (September 4 – 5), as well as the Bank of America Stadium (September 6), beginning each night at 8 p.m. South Carolina viewers can watch Gov. Nikki Haley’s speech live on Monday, Aug. 27 at 10 p.m. ETV will also stream the speech live on its website, www.scetv.org.
Between speeches and events on the convention floor, Ifill and Woodruff interview political newsmakers and solicit analysis and perspective from NewsHour regulars Shields and Brooks, presidential historians and others.
ETV’s public affairs series The Big Picture brings local highlights and analysis from both the Republican National Convention (Aug. 30 at 7:30 p.m.) and the Democratic National Convention (Sept. 6 at 7:30 p.m.). South Carolina politicians and delegates share their thoughts not only on the upcoming presidential election, but also give an inside look at both events. Charles Bierbauer, dean of the USC Mass Communications and Information Studies and former CNN correspondent, hosts.
In addition, Washington Week airs a special Town Hall Event: Florida Edition, with insight on the upcoming Republican Convention, Aug. 26 at 4:30 p.m. and Aug. 27 at 6 p.m. on ETV World. Washington Week Town Hall Event: Carolinas Edition airs just prior to the Democratic Convention, Aug. 31 at 8:30 p.m. and Sept. 2 at 1:30 p.m. on ETV HD.
On ETV Radio, listeners can hear daily highlights of convention coverage on NPR’s Morning Edition (Mon.-Fri. at 5 a.m.); All Things Considered (Mon.-Fri. at 4 p.m.); On Point (Mon.-Fri. at 10 a.m., news stations); Talk of the Nation (Mon.-Fri. at 2 p.m., news stations); and The World (Mon.-Fri. at 8 p.m., news stations).

South Carolina ETV is the state's public educational broadcasting network with 11 television and eight radio transmitters, and a multi-media educational system in more than 2,500 schools, colleges, businesses and government agencies. Using television, radio and the web, SCETV's mission is to enrich lives by educating children, informing and connecting citizens, celebrating our culture and environment and instilling the joy of learning.
